LISTEN: Unite’s James McCabe on LMFM talking about attempts by some construction employers to not pay workers for last Friday, when sites closed due to #StormEowyn. “We would view it as profiteering. Unite will absolutely defend our members’ rights”. #UniteConstruction
Highly profitable employers tried to avoid their responsibilities by demanding that workers take a day’s leave when sites closed during one of the worst storms in living memory. @unitetheunion are challenging this.

⚠️ @GOVUK has a vital role to play to secure transfer of all @SpiritAero sites together and sustaining #NorthernIreland aerospace.
💬 @unitetheunion welcomes the @GOVUK's ambition for aerospace but this must translate into practical action such as safeguarding jobs at Spirit in Northern Ireland.
It is unacceptable that this uncertainty is still hanging over one of Northern Ireland’s most vital industries. The government must intervene now to secure a transfer of all sites and all jobs to a single entity – this is by far the best way to safeguard jobs and skills.
